1. Utility Service Trucks

Utility trucks are among the most versatile commercial vehicles available.

These trucks include built-in storage compartments designed to organize tools, equipment, and supplies.

2. Bucket Trucks

Bucket trucks are equipped with hydraulic lift systems that allow workers to safely access elevated areas.

These trucks are essential for jobs requiring aerial access.

4. Chipper Dump Trucks

Chipper dump trucks are commonly used in forestry and tree service industries.

These trucks are designed to transport wood debris and support tree removal operations.

5. Crane Trucks

Crane trucks combine transportation and lifting capabilities.

These trucks are used to move heavy materials safely and efficiently.

6. Digger Derricks

Digger derricks combine drilling and lifting systems for utility infrastructure work.
